The Holy Spirit

The Holy Spirit by Sinclair B. Ferguson, published by InterVarsity Press on January 23, 1997, is a comprehensive exploration of the role and identity of the Holy Spirit within Christian theology. This Standard Edition spans 288 pages and is presented in English. Ferguson addresses the common perception that the Holy Spirit has been overlooked in modern discussions, arguing instead that while the Spirit’s work is acknowledged, his personal identity remains largely unrecognized among many Christians.
In this study, Ferguson delves into the scriptural narrative surrounding the Holy Spirit, emphasizing his significance in both creation and redemption. The author engages with historical theology and contemporary interpretations, providing clarity on foundational issues and addressing challenging questions. Readers will find a thoughtful examination that respects diverse viewpoints while aiming to deepen understanding of the Holy Spirit’s role in Christian faith.

The Holy Spirit, once forgotten, has been “rediscovered” in the twentieth century–or has he? Sinclair Ferguson believes we should rephrase this common assertion: “While his work has been recognized, the Spirit himself remains to many Christians an anonymous, faceless aspect of the divine being.” In order to redress this balance, Ferguson seeks to recover the who of the Spirit fully as much as the what and how.
Ferguson’s study is rooted and driven by the scriptural story of the Spirit in creation and redemption. Throughout he shows himself fully at home in the church’s historical theology of the Spirit and conversant with the wide variety of contemporary Christians who have explored the doctrine of the Holy Spirit.
Foundational issues are surveyed and clarified. Hard questions are explored and answered. Clarity and insight radiate from every page. Here is the mature reflection of a Reformed theologian who will summon respect and charity from those who disagree.
